Top Navigational Routes and Hidden Gems
Starting your journey from the iconic Port de Gustavia, you can head northwest toward the pristine waters of Colombier Beach, which is only accessible by boat or a long hike. This marine reserve is perfect for anchoring and spotting sea turtles in crystal-clear visibility. From there, cruise along the rugged northern coast to the glamorous Baie de Saint-Jean, home to the world-famous Eden Rock. If you are looking for a quieter experience, navigate toward the wilder side of the island to explore the natural pools of Grand Fond or the calm, shallow waters of Cul-de-Sac, ideal for a relaxed afternoon lunch on board.

FAQ
What is the average cost to rent a motorboat in St. Barts?
Daily rates for a high-quality motorboat in St. Barts typically range from €1,200 to €3,500. This price usually includes the boat and basic equipment, while fuel and skipper fees are often calculated separately based on your specific itinerary and the distance traveled during your charter.
Do I need a license to drive a boat myself?
If you wish to rent a motorboat without a professional skipper, you must provide a valid international boating license and a nautical CV. Most clients prefer a skippered charter to enjoy the island's beauty without the responsibility of navigating the rocky coastlines and busy morning traffic in Gustavia harbor.
Are there half-day rental options available?
Yes, many operators offer four-hour morning or afternoon slots. However, a full-day rental is highly recommended to fully explore both the leeward and windward sides of the island, allowing for a leisurely lunch at a beach club in St. Jean or a long snorkeling session at Colombier.
